Characters: Polyps are usually strongly arched and up to 90 millimetres diameter. Septa are thick, exsert, and curve irregularly when seen from above.
Colour: Brown or green.
Similar Species: Small Cycloseris cyclolites, which may have a similar shape but septa are finer and not overtly curved.
Habitat: Soft inter-reef and sometimes reef substrates.
Abundance: Uncommon.
